The attached ZIP file contains a tutorial for using the SonnetLab Toolbox for MATLAB®. SonnetLab is a free MATLAB® toolbox that enables users to control and automate Sonnet's 3D planar electromagnetic simulator.
The attached script will build a multi-network Sonnet netlist project. Although this tutorial is intended to be read after the single network netlist tutorial this tutorial does recover a lot of the material. The attached archive includes a document that describes every line of code in detail.
This tutorial requires the latest version of SonnetLab. SonnetLab can be downloaded from the Sonnet Software website: http://sonnetsoftware.com/support/sonnet-suites/sonnetlab.html
Please Note: SonnetLab was developed in conjunction with Syracuse University and is not a Sonnet Software supported product. Sonnet Software does not provide any warranty, either expressed or implied, for the SonnetLab toolbox for MATLAB.
